Edging is the practice of producing clean, defined limits in between various landscape components, such as lawns, garden beds, paths, and patio areas. Correct edging improves the visual appeal of a home, prevents yard from encroaching into flower beds, and makes upkeep jobs like mowing simpler and more precise. Methods include installing physical barriers like metal, plastic, or stone edging, along with forming soil or turf to produce natural boundaries. Material choice and installation approaches vary depending on the preferred visual, landscape style, and long-term durability. Routine upkeep of edges avoids overgrowth, preserves crisp lines, and adds to a refined, deliberate appearance. Efficient edging is both a useful tool and a style component, enhancing the overall organization and charm of a landscape
